I think fighting in the Cage has effected the PRide fighters. They aren't used to being pressed against the Cage and also being forced into the Cage by constant pressuring.
In the Ring you tend to fight in the middle or the clinch against the rope. Hence the reason why cage fighters keep pressing the fight to cut angles to get to the Cage. It's a whole different fighting when once inside the Cage, it will take sometime for the Pride fighters to adapt to it.
